Swiss National Bank lessened its stake in Roblox Co. (NYSE:RBLX - Free Report) by 1.7% in the 4th quarter, according to the company in its most recent 13F fil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C). The fund owned 1,329,000 shares of the company's stock after selling 23,500 shares during the quarter. Swiss National Bank owned 0.23% of Roblox worth $60,762,000 as of its most recent filing with the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C).

Roblox Stock Performance

Roblox stock traded up $0.87 during mid-day trading on Monday, reaching $40.11. 7,580,718 shares of the company were exchanged, compared to its average volume of 7,404,917. Roblox Co. has a twelve month low of $24.88 and a twelve month high of $47.20. The firm's 50-day simple moving average is $38.06 and its two-hundred day simple moving average is $39.33. The company has a debt-to-equity ratio of 14.64, a quick ratio of 1.07 and a current ratio of 1.07. The firm has a market cap of $25.34 billion, a PE ratio of -21.26 and a beta of 1.63.


Roblox (NYSE:RBLX - Get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Wednesday, February 7th. The company reported ($0.52) E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of ($0.57) by $0.05. The business had revenue of $1.13 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ts' expectations of $1.05 billion. Roblox had a negative return on equity of 770.71% and a negative net margin of 41.15%. The company's quarterly revenue was up 25.3% compared to the same quarter last year. During the same period last year, the firm earned ($0.48) EPS. Equities analysts predict that Roblox Co. will post -2.09 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Roblox Company Profile

(Free Report)

Roblox Corporation develops and operates an online entertainment platform in the United States and internationally. It offers Roblox Studio, a free toolset that allows developers and creators to build, publish, and operate 3D experiences, and other content; Roblox Client, an application that allows users to explore 3D experience; and Roblox Cloud, which provides services and infrastructure that power the platform.
